Running with fire : the true story of 'Chariots of Fire' hero Harold Abrahams

Ryan, Mark, 1962 Jan. 5-2012
Books
This is a timely look at the man who popularised athletics. An outsider at the 1924 Olympics, Harold Abrahams sacrificed everything to win Gold for the UK. 'Running with Fire' is an insight into the struggles and successes of one athlete with the odds stacked against him.
